JE::Object::Boolean(3) User Contributed Perl Documentation JE::Object::Boolean(3)

JE::Object::Boolean - JavaScript Boolean object class

  use JE;

  $j = new JE;

  $js_bool_obj = new JE::Object::Boolean $j, 1;

  $perl_bool = $js_bool_obj->value;

  "$js_bool_obj";  # true

This class implements JavaScript Boolean objects for JE. The difference between this and JE::Boolean is that that module implements primitive boolean values, while this module implements the objects.

See JE::Types for descriptions of most of the methods. Only what is specific to JE::Object::Boolean is explained here.
value
Returns a Perl scalar, either 1 or the empty string (well, actually !1).
